Understanding the Concept of Cold Calling with Voice AI

Cold calling, once considered a staple of sales, has undergone a significant evolution. Traditionally, it involved sales representatives manually dialing phone numbers and engaging in unsolicited conversations to generate leads and secure sales opportunities. With the advent of Voice AI, this traditional approach has been transformed, integrating artificial intelligence into the cold calling process.

The Evolution of Cold Calling

Cold calling has come a long way from its humble origins. While initially relying solely on human interaction, it gradually incorporated technology to streamline and enhance its effectiveness. From the introduction of call scripts to the utilization of predictive dialers, various tools have been employed to improve sales outcomes.

However, the introduction of Voice AI has revolutionized the cold calling landscape. This cutting-edge technology takes automation to a whole new level, empowering sales representatives to achieve unprecedented levels of efficiency and productivity. By harnessing the power of natural language processing and machine learning algorithms, Voice AI enables sales teams to engage with prospects in a more personalized and impactful manner.

The Role of Voice AI in Sales

Voice AI, as the name suggests, refers to the integration of artificial intelligence into voice-based interactions. In the sales context, it empowers sales teams by providing real-time insights, automating routine tasks, and enhancing communication. By analyzing speech patterns and sentiment, Voice AI can offer valuable guidance during sales calls, helping representatives tailor their approach based on customer responses.

Moreover, Voice AI ensures consistency in sales conversations. Key messages and value propositions can be standardized across various interactions, ensuring that every customer receives a consistent brand experience. This not only strengthens the brand image but also helps build trust and credibility with potential customers.

Furthermore, Voice AI has the potential to revolutionize sales training and onboarding processes. By analyzing successful sales calls and identifying patterns of effective communication, this technology can provide valuable insights to trainees, helping them develop the skills needed to excel in their roles.

The Pros and Cons of Using Voice AI for Cold Calling

Like any technology, Voice AI for cold calling comes with its own set of advantages and potential drawbacks. Understanding these can help businesses make informed decisions about its adoption and long-term sustainability.

The Advantages of Voice AI in Cold Calling

One of the main advantages of Voice AI in cold calling is its ability to enhance efficiency. By automating certain tasks, such as call initiation and data entry, sales representatives can focus more on building genuine connections with potential customers. This allows them to dedicate their time and energy to understanding customer needs and providing personalized solutions.

Furthermore, Voice AI can provide real-time information and suggestions, helping representatives navigate complex sales conversations with confidence. For example, if a customer asks a specific question about a product or service, Voice AI can instantly retrieve relevant information, ensuring that the representative is well-equipped to address the query effectively. This not only saves time but also enhances the overall customer experience.

Another benefit is scalability. With Voice AI, businesses can easily handle large volumes of calls, ensuring that no potential leads slip through the cracks. This scalability allows sales teams to reach a broader audience and increase their chances of securing valuable opportunities. By leveraging Voice AI, businesses can efficiently manage high call volumes without compromising on the quality of customer interactions.

Potential Drawbacks of Voice AI in Sales

While Voice AI offers numerous advantages, it is vital to consider its potential drawbacks. One concern is the loss of personal touch. Some customers may prefer interacting with a human rather than an AI-powered system. Businesses must carefully balance automation with personalized engagement to ensure positive customer experiences.

Additionally, Voice AI is still relatively new, and its effectiveness may vary depending on the industry and target audience. It requires ongoing monitoring and refinement to adapt to changing customer preferences and expectations. Businesses must invest in regular training and updates to ensure that Voice AI remains relevant and effective in their specific sales environment.

Moreover, there may be instances where Voice AI fails to understand customer queries accurately or provide satisfactory responses. This can lead to frustration and dissatisfaction among customers. It is crucial for businesses to have a backup plan in place, such as a seamless transition to a human representative, to address such situations promptly and maintain customer trust.
